Casablanca institutions provide strong zellige evidence. The Academy teaches the discipline formally, while the Hassan II Mosque route interprets zellige among its materials. Formal training and observation do not create a short hands-on class.

This skill belongs in Casablanca. We are still checking the right local provider.

Cut, compose or only observe?

A visitor workshop should say whether the learner studies a pattern, cuts tile, works with prepared pieces, assembles geometry or finishes a small panel. Tool risk may keep cutting practitioner-led; the division must remain visible.

What to verify

  • Current short-format studio and named artisan
  • Pattern source, geometric level and cultural attribution
  • Learner cutting, prepared pieces, composition and setting
  • Demonstration, correction and repeat attempt
  • Eye, hand, dust, edge and tool controls
  • Group size, language, access and retained piece
  • Artisan consent, credit, payment and photography
